Transaction fd577389333be1b04604ecac4cd2784e8fd71ceaae7d766526b39969f7897824

1 Input
1 Outputs
  • fd577389333be1b04604ecac4cd2784e8fd71ceaae7d766526b39969f7897824:0
  • value  1216469
    address  3PHDmTojkHCYsSR7hfjZSGzbNNDDdg8ivK